Parental rights termination in Florida refers to the legal process through which a parent's rights to their child are legally severed. This can happen for various reasons, such as abandonment, neglect, abuse, or other factors that deem the parent unfit to care for the child. Once parental rights are terminated, the parent is no longer legally responsible for the child. However, it's essential to note that terminating parental rights does not automatically absolve a parent of their child support obligations. Child support is viewed as a separate issue from parental rights and is based on the financial responsibility of caring for a child rather than legal custody.
